
Artificial Intelligence Course (AI)
At IICE, the best computer institute in Shimla, we offer best Artificial Intelligence course (AI) that helps students with the skills to develop intelligent systems and applications. The course covers key AI concepts such as machine learning, deep learning, natural language processing, computer vision, and robotics.
Students will gain hands-on experience in using AI tools and programming languages like Python, TensorFlow, and Keras. With AI’s growing demand across industries like healthcare, finance, and technology, this course prepares students for rewarding careers as AI developers, data scientists, and machine learning engineers, ensuring success in the rapidly evolving tech landscape.

Overview of Artificial Intelligence Course (AI) and Career Opportunities
The Artificial Intelligence course (AI) provides students with a better understanding of AI concepts and techniques used to develop intelligent systems. Key topics include machine learning, deep learning, neural networks, natural language processing, robotics, and computer vision. The course also covers AI programming languages like Python and popular AI frameworks such as TensorFlow and Keras.
Students will learn how to create AI models, analyze data, and implement AI-driven solutions across various domains. Artificial Intelligence course,Upon completion, career opportunities are abundant, with roles such as AI Engineer, Data Scientist, Machine Learning Specialist, Robotics Engineer, and AI researcher in industries like healthcare, finance, automotive, and technology. The growing world on AI in solving tough problems ensures strong job prospects and career growth.

Artificial Intelligence course (AI) syllabus
Introduction to Artificial Intelligence
- History and evolution of AI
- Definition and scope of AI
- Types of AI: Narrow AI vs. General AI
- Applications of AI in real-world scenarios (healthcare, finance, robotics, etc.)
- Overview of AI development frameworks and tools
Programming Foundations for AI
- Introduction to Python for AI
- Key Python libraries for AI (NumPy, pandas, Matplotlib, Scikit-learn)
- Data structures and algorithms relevant to AI
- Object-Oriented Programming (OOP) principles for AI development
- Working with APIs and data sources
Machine Learning (ML)
- Introduction to machine learning and its types: Supervised, unsupervised, and reinforcement learning
- Linear regression, logistic regression, and decision trees
- Model evaluation and validation techniques (accuracy, precision, recall, F1-score)
- K-Nearest Neighbors (KNN), Support Vector Machines (SVM), and Naive Bayes classifier
- Introduction to deep learning
Natural Language Processing (NLP)
- Introduction to NLP and text processing techniques
- Tokenization, lemmatization, stemming, and stopword removal
- Text classification and sentiment analysis
- Word embeddings (Word2Vec, GloVe)
- Sequence-to-sequence models and transformer-based architectures (e.g., BERT, GPT)
- Chatbots and conversational AI
AI Ethics and Bias
- Ethical issues in AI: Bias in AI models, privacy concerns, and AI fairness
- Transparency and interpretability of AI models
- Ethical decision-making in AI development
- AI regulation and governance
- The social and economic impact of AI on jobs and industries
AI in Real-World Applications
- AI in healthcare (medical diagnosis, drug discovery)
- AI in finance (algorithmic trading, fraud detection)
- AI in autonomous vehicles and robotics
- AI in e-commerce (recommendation systems)
- AI in smart cities and IoT
About Artificial Intelligence Course (AI)
Artificial Intelligence course is one of the few technologies that have made a difference in this ever-changing world of technology. It is no longer a science fiction concept. Still, it has been incorporated into most industries’ lives, thereby changing how we interact with machines, process data, and solve complex problems.
With the increased usage of AI in sectors such as health, finance, automotive, entertainment, and customer service, the need for AI professionals in the job market has exponentially increased. The course is therefore designed to equip the students with all the knowledge and competencies that guarantee success in this high-tech industry.
Whether you are a computer science enthusiast or looking to make a career transition into the intelligent machine world, an Artificial Intelligence Course will be your perfect ally in learning to understand and work with AI technologies. Here is a detailed discussion on why one needs an Artificial Intelligence Course, what one will learn in this course, skills that are garnered, and interesting career opportunities.
Why Do an Artificial Intelligence Course?
Artificial intelligence course has transformed the industries on all sides of the world. Be it about chatbots and virtual assistants, self-driven cars or predictive analytics, AI is a game-changer in almost every industry. Artificial intelligence can mirror human-like intelligence and automate complicated tasks. For this reason, AI enhances efficiency, optimizes processes, and provides personalized experiences to users globally.
An AI course will teach the student how AI works, what technology is involved, and how much innovation is possible. When all these processes are configured in a course, the student can apply their theoretical knowledge and skills toward solving real-world problems with the AI method.
Having an Artificial Intelligence Course puts you at a competitive advantage in this rapidly changing, high-demand field.
What You Learn in an Artificial Intelligence Course?
An Artificial Intelligence Course is comprehensive and designed for you to master AI concepts and algorithms and, more importantly, applications. More often than not, the usual areas covered would be:
1. Introduction to Artificial Intelligence course
Each course on Artificial Intelligence course begins with an description of the field of AI. In this section, students learn the fundamental principles of AI, its history, and real-world implementations. The course begins by describing what AI is and how it differs from traditional computing.
From its initiation to the current state, the evolution of AI.
Diverse areas of AI: machine learning, deep learning, NLP, computer vision, and robotics.
Different forms of AI: narrow AI vs. general AI.
Some of the ethical considerations and social consequences of AI technologies
2. Machine Learning Basics
The basis of most AI systems is ML. This module teaches how computers learn from data and get better with time without explicit programming. In the section of the Artificial Intelligence Course, which is discussed below, several techniques related to machine learning are taught, including but not limited to these:
• Supervised learning: Algorithms learn from labelled data. This includes linear regression and decision trees.
- Unsupervised learning: This is the discovery of hidden patterns in data without using labelled examples, which involves topics like clustering and dimensionality reduction.
Reinforcement learning trains machines to decide by rewarding successful outcomes of particular actions.
3. Deep Learning and Neural Networks
Deep learning is a part of machine learning that trains complex networks of artificial neurons to enable deep learning networks with many layers for processing a large amount of data. It includes ideas on building deep learning algorithms from the basics and powering applications of image recognition, speech recognition, and natural language processing.
Knowledge of architectures: deep neural networks (DNNs), parts composing these DNNs (neurons, activation functions, and layers).
Back propagation algorithm: How the algorithm works and how the network learns.
Convolutional Neural Networks CNN: The base for image recognition tasks and video analysis
Recurrent Neural Networks: A type used in time-series analysis and speech recognition.
Generative Adversarial Networks GAN: How new data is generated based on the deep learning theory.
4. Natural Language Processing NLP
NLP is the heart of AI as it lets machines process and create human language. This module allows students to apply techniques for processing and analyzing AI-based text and speech data.
Techniques of Text Preprocessing: Tokenization, Stemming, Lemmatization.
Understanding of NLP tasks, such as sentiment analysis, machine translation, named entity recognition, summarization, and word embeddings: Words can be represented as vectors in high-dimensional space to indicate their meaning.
Sequence-to-sequence models: Using deep learning to generate coherent text from input data. Examples include chatbots and language translation.
5. Computer Vision
Computer vision is the subset of AI, enabling machines and understand visual information, including images and videos. This chapter introduces the key concepts and algorithms used in computer applications, such as facial recognition, object detection, and image classification.
Image Preprocessing Techniques and Feature Extraction Methods
Convolutional neural networks (CNNs) in the context of image recognition
Object Detection and Segmentation: Finding objects in pictures with some labelling or categorization. Deep Learning
Image Generation, Style Transfer
6. Reinforcement Learning
Reinforcement learning is a subfield of AI in which an agent learns to make decisions based on the rewards or penalties it gets by taking particular actions in an environment. In that part of the Artificial Intelligence Course, students learn how to design intelligent agents, optimizing their actions over time to maximize the cumulative reward.
7. AI in Robotics
AI is applied more broadly in robotics as robots can independently carry out complex tasks. This section of the book relates to applications of AI in perception, motion planning, and control.
Autonomous navigation and decision-making in robots.
Object manipulation and human-robot interaction.
Designing AI for robot perception through sensor fusion and real-time object recognition.
8. AI Ethics and Future Trends
Ethical considerations must go hand in hand with AI since it’s emerging to ensure the responsible use of these technologies to impact society positively. This module briefly discussed some ethical issues related to AI.
Bias in AI systems algorithms and how to minimize the problem.
Privacy issues in AI-related systems and information protection.
AI Future: General AI and Impact on Jobs.
Regulations and standards for responsible AI design.
Skills Gained in an Artificial Intelligence Course
An AI course equips one with extensive skills that employers highly want to recruit and fill those opportunities in the tech industry. Some of the significant skills include;
Programming and Data Science: Python, R, and MATLAB are the programming languages used in AI building.
Math and Statistics: A solid background in linear algebra, calculus, probability, and statistics is to be considered as AI algorithms depending on these domains.
Machine Learning Algorithms: Supervised learning, unsupervised, and reinforcement learning techniques are included.
Deep Learning: Design and train deep neural networks to solve complex problems associated with AI.
NLP and Computer Vision: Applying AI techniques to text processing and visual data.
AI Ethics and Governance: Understanding AI technologies’ ethical and societal impacts.
Career Opportunities in Artificial Intelligence Course
Therefore, most technological advancements in AI have created many career choices for those who have completed an Artificial Intelligence Course. This can be provided as follows:
AI Engineer
This engineer develops and implements AI models and algorithms for various applications, such as predictive analytics, robotics, and natural language processing.
Machine Learning Engineer
Designs builds and deploys machine learning models for businesses and organizations.
Data Scientist:
Analyze complex data sets with the help of AI and machine learning, extract insights, and make decisions from data.
AI Researcher:
Do research in the area of AI to improve the field of algorithms, models, and applications.
Robotics Engineer:
Design and develop intelligent robots that perform tasks autonomously using AI techniques.
NLP Engineer:
This is designing an innovative system in the form of chatbots or virtual assistants able to understand and build human language while translation software, for example.
Consultant on AI:
This concerns consultancy advice on how an organization can use such AI-related technology to enhance business processes.
Conclusion
An Artificial Intelligence Course is a ticket to entering the future and shaping every single walk of life in the presence of intelligent systems. This course can open one’s eyes to more excellent in-depth details in principles, techniques, and applications of AI, which enables the student to be an expert in one of the most excitingly rapidly advancing fields of technology.
Whether the interest is in machine learning, deep learning, natural language processing, or robotics, an Artificial Intelligence Course can be taken to the ground and skillfully support the building of novel solutions and driving the future of AI. With a massive need for AI professionals, it can be one of the most rewarding careers in such an exciting new field as long as the proper training is pursued.